Christopher Anthony Izzo passed away peacefully on March 19, 2018, in Baton Rouge, LA. He was 93 years old and is remembered by his family and friends as "The Godfather” - a true Italian family man who was as feisty as he was loving. A lifelong musician and educator, Christopher graduated from Mechanicville High School and went on to study Music Performance at Ithaca College and The Juiliard School and performed professionally all over the United States.

Christopher is survived by his loving wife of 35 years, Terri Denise Izzo; their children Nicole Izzo Mlynczak (husband John) of Boston, MA and Gina Christine Izzo of NewYork, NY; son Daniel Anthony Izzo (wife Mona) of Lafayette, LA; daughters Nancy Allyn Destefano (husband Gus) of Mechanicville, NY and Laurie Ann Izzo Payne of San Antonio, TX; sister Annemarie Mone of Mechanicville, NY; grandchildren Cynthia (Thia) Izzo Kitchens, Michelle Izzo-Voss, Constantine (Gus) DeStefano, JillAtkins Bonar, Chelsea Lindsay DeStefano, Megan Elizabeth VanHom, SaraElizabeth Bonar, Christina Marie DeStefano, and Alexandra Michelle Payne; great grandchildren Ava Kathrin Voss, Caelyn Renee Knchens, and Emma Claire Voss. He was preceded in death by his father Antonio Izzo, mother Antonetta Izzo, and sons Michael Christopher Izzo and Joseph Earl Izzo. Chrisis also survived by thousands of students and musicians whom he mentored and inspired over his career.
